Idaho State University selected for second experiment at Idaho National Laboratory nuclear facility
March 26, 2010 /
Idaho State University http://www.isu.edu/ has been selected to participate with the Idaho National Laboratory http://www.inl.gov for a second nuclear energy experiment.
University officials said that the one-of-a-kind opportunity helps boost ISU’s nuclear engineering department’s reputation.
“We are part of a small group in the country that has been awarded two experiments at the INL’s Advanced Test Reactor facility http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Advanced_Test_Reactor ,” said George Imel, ISU chair of nuclear engineering.
